Why Choose Austin for Your Spring Offsite?

Austin is not just the live music capital of the world; it’s also a vibrant tech hub with a laid-back atmosphere. Springtime temperatures range from the mid-60s to mid-80s, making it ideal for outdoor activities and networking events.

Why Choose Miami for Your Spring Offsite?

Miami boasts a tropical climate and stunning beaches, with spring temperatures ranging from the mid-70s to low 90s. The city's vibrant culture and nightlife make it a great choice for teams looking to combine work with leisure.

Activity Recommendations

Austin Activities

  1. Kayaking on Lady Bird Lake

    • Time Needed: 2 hours
    • Group Size: Up to 30
    • Cost: $30/person
    • Energy Level: Moderate
    • Logistical Notes: Rentals available on-site; book in advance for larger groups.
  2. Live Music Experience

    • Time Needed: 3 hours
    • Group Size: Up to 100
    • Cost: $50/person
    • Energy Level: Low
    • Logistical Notes: Partner with a local venue for a private event.
  3. Food Truck Tour

    • Time Needed: 2.5 hours
    • Group Size: Up to 40
    • Cost: $40/person
    • Energy Level: Low
    • Logistical Notes: Arrange a guided tour for a unique culinary experience.

Miami Activities

  1. Beach Volleyball at South Beach

    • Time Needed: 2 hours
    • Group Size: Up to 30
    • Cost: Free
    • Energy Level: High
    • Logistical Notes: Bring your own equipment; skip if team is not athletic.
  2. Art Deco District Walking Tour

    • Time Needed: 2 hours
    • Group Size: Up to 25
    • Cost: $25/person
    • Energy Level: Low
    • Logistical Notes: Hire a local guide for an informative experience.
  3. Boat Cruise on Biscayne Bay

    • Time Needed: 3 hours
    • Group Size: Up to 100
    • Cost: $75/person
    • Energy Level: Moderate
    • Logistical Notes: Book a private charter for a more intimate setting.
